Real interview questions asked at Walmart. Practice the most frequently asked questions and land your next role.
Walmart data engineering interviews test your ability across multiple domains. These questions are sourced from real Walmart interview experiences and sorted by frequency. Practice the ones that matter most.
Tell me about a time when you faced a challenging situation at work and how you handled it.
Could you describe a specific cost optimization strategy you implemented in the cloud and its results?
How Airflow operates in a Kubernetes environment
How Airflow stores logs and the role of its backend database
How did you contribute to cost optimization initiatives while working with cloud technologies?
Write code to upload Parquet files to an S3 bucket using boto3
Can you share an example of a project you worked on that had a significant impact on your organization?
Deadlock Prevention - how deadlocks occur and how to prevent them
Designing Mixpanel - event-driven analytics platform
How did you develop the Datahub using Open Source Projects such as Spline & Datahub?
Serialization vs Deserialization
What do you think about Data uncertainty?
Coin Change Problem - minimum number of coins required to make change
Explain and implement Semaphore in Java
Multithreading and Synchronization in Java - write code to manage synchronized threads
Partitioning a Linked List based on a value
The transient Keyword in Java
Write a simple service and controller class in Spring Boot for REST API
Write code to manually invoke garbage collection in Java
Data Warehouse Design from scratch
Finding nth Highest Salary within each department
Normalization & Slowly Changing Dimensions (SCD) Type 2
Optimizing Spark Jobs when they take longer than expected
SQL Query Design: employees with highest salaries within each department
What inspires you to join Walmart?
Can Presto work with Near Real-Time Data (Streaming Data Source)?
Cluster Resource Allocation in Spark
Difference between Presto vs. Spark underlying architecture
Onboarding Delta Lake Catalog to Presto
Spark Optimizations: skewed joins, broadcast joins, Catalyst Optimizer, repartition vs coalesce
Spark Tungsten & Catalyst Optimizer
What is Avro file format & what is its significance in delta tables?
Write code to read data from Delta Lake in S3 and perform upsert based on primary key
Download the complete interview prep bundle with expert answers. Study offline, on your commute, anywhere.